There are a few key things to remember when insuring your property for a build. If you live in Alberta and your property is in BC there are two things to consider. If your BC property is just a recreational property then you can insure it through your current provider (Wawanessa allows this). Some insurance companies do find it too big of a risk for a property to be a large distance from the owner’s residence during a self-build. If you are building a primary residence in BC or Saskatchewan you must get insurance from there. You must talk to your insurance company if you are having friends and relatives help you on the site, as if they get injured they will not be covered in most policies. You may have to get commercial insurance to cover these helpers, or have them sign a waiver.
